About the role

Responsible for ensuring the efficient operation and maintenance of all HVAC, mechanical, electrical and plumbing equipment and systems for the assigned property(s).

Responsibilities

  • Maintain a clean and safe working environment
  • Perform rounds and inspections
  • Conduct routine assessments
  • Perform day-to-day preventive and corrective maintenance
  • Paint and light housekeeping for assigned properties
  • Perform plumbing, electrical, and HVAC requirements of the building(s)
  • Maintain heating and cooling equipment: DX units, pumps, fan coil units, VAVs, air distribution systems, light commercial package units, and split system units
  • Monitor and adjust all mechanical equipment necessary to provide a comfortable environment (controls, valves, thermostats, diffusers, etc.)
  • Verify field conditions and perform any necessary repairs or adjustments
  • Monitor Energy Management
  • Repair doors, ceilings, hand railings, floors, and other general repairs, adjustments, and installations about the properties
  • Perform preventive maintenance duties in accordance with C&W standards, building protocol, manufacturer recommendations, and industry best practices, including:
    • Changing filters
    • Cleaning coils
    • Flushing condensers
    • Lubricating fans/motors, pumps, and motor bearings
    • Inspecting and adjusting belts
    • Replacing motors
    • Aligning pulleys and shafts
    • Monitoring condensers and evaporators
    • Performing scheduled inspections and routines as directed
    • Inspecting electric rooms, IT rooms, back-up generators, fire pumps, sump pumps, and ejector pumps when applicable
    • Checking emergency exit signs and lights; ensure clear access to emergency stairs and exits
    • Replacing lamps, light fixtures, signage; verify rooms are clean and clear of obstructions
  • Document and report activities to supervisor
  • Respond immediately to emergency situations (fire, evacuation, equipment failure, etc.) and customer concerns
  • Comply with all applicable codes, regulations, governmental agency, and company directives related to building operations; practice safe work habits
  • Complete all required C&W Safety Training annually
  • Comply with C&W Uniform Dress Code and maintain a neat, clean appearance while on property

Requirements

  • Valid driver’s license
  • EPA Universal Certification
  • Strong knowledge of HVAC systems and building operations

Qualifications

  • High School Diploma or GED Equivalent
  • Graduate of apprentice program or trade school preferred
  • 3+ years of related work experience in operating mechanical, electrical, and plumbing systems in a commercial property setting

Skills

  • Appropriate license/permit for trade as may be required, i.e. Journeyman or Master Electrician License or City Licenses, such as Refrigeration Certificate of Fitness, High Pressure Boiler License, High Pressure Steam Operator, etc.
  • Possess and maintain a valid driver’s license and good driving record with periodic checks (where applicable)
  • Basic Computing Skills in Outlook, Excel & Word
  • Experience in operation, maintenance and basic repair of HVAC, heaters, pumps, refrigerant systems, compressors, water systems, etc.
  • Knowledgeable in energy management systems, techniques and operations
  • Thorough knowledge in all building systems operations, maintenance and repair
  • May be only maintenance staff member on duty during certain shifts; may be required to work extended periods of time without relief when responding to priority/emergency situations (including overtime type assignments); may require shift work and/or on call duties
